Abstract
Stimulated resorption by PTH(1-34) and PTHrP(1-34) was studied in a neonatal mouse model by injecting a relatively high dose (0.2 microgram/g BW) of the peptides for 6 or 16 consecutive daily injections. 3H-Tetracycline was applied once, before the beginning of the injection period. Only PTHrP(1-34) increased resorption as revealed by decreased radioactivity remaining in the tibia when compared with vehicle-treated mice. This activity was related to increased numbers of mature osteoclasts in the metaphysis of the young bones. PTHrP(107-111) completely aborted the stimulated resorption when applied simultaneously with PTHrP(1-34).Entities:
